EU4Business: call for proposals in wine, tourism, textiles and creative industries


The EU4Business: Connecting Companies project (EU4BCC), which promotes trade between the EU Member States and the Eastern Partnership (EaP) countries, has extended to 30 September the deadline of its call for proposals for Business Support Organisations (BSOs).

The sectors involved in the call are Wine, Tourism, Textiles and Creative Industries.

With this call for proposals, EU4BCC aimsto identify partnerships of EU and EaP Business Support Organisations (BSOs) in the selected sectors. EU and EaP BSOs interested to implement one of the actions under this call have to team up to present a joint proposal.

The call plans to fund 28 grants through B2B matchings among SMEs, and study visits among SMEs and BSOs.

Any grant requested under this call for proposals must fall under the maximum amount of €60,000.

Any questions concerning this call should be sent to the EU4BCC email address before 9 September 9 (COB). All answers will be published (anonymously) in the FAQ section by 20 September.

The deadline to submit proposals is 30 September 2021.
